Product Overview

Siemens 6SL3054-4AG00-2AA0 — CU320-2 DP Multi-Axis Control Unit for SINAMICS S120 Drive Systems

The Siemens 6SL3054-4AG00-2AA0 is the CU320-2 DP variant of the SINAMICS S120 central control unit family, engineered to orchestrate coordinated multi-axis motion across booksize and chassis drive topologies. Unlike distributed servo controllers, the CU320-2 DP consolidates all closed-loop computation — speed, torque, flux, and position — onto a single processing platform, communicating with subordinate Motor Modules via the internal DRIVE-CLiQ serial backplane at a cycle time of 125 µs. This architecture eliminates inter-controller latency that would otherwise accumulate in distributed topologies, making it the preferred choice for applications where axis synchronization error must remain below ±1 encoder increment across six simultaneous drive objects.

The PROFIBUS DP interface operates at up to 12 Mbit/s and supports equidistant bus cycle synchronization (isochronous mode), enabling the host SIMATIC S7 PLC to exchange process data with the CU320-2 within a deterministic window aligned to the drive’s internal interpolation cycle. This is not a polling-based exchange — the DP master issues a global control telegram that triggers all slaves simultaneously, achieving jitter below 1 µs at the drive input register. For machine builders integrating this unit into existing S7-300 or S7-400 infrastructure, no gateway hardware is required; the CU320-2 DP appears as a standard DP slave with a GSD file loaded into STEP 7 or TIA Portal.

Technical Parameters

Parameter Value
Part Number 6SL3054-4AG00-2AA0
Brand Siemens
Series SINAMICS S120
Module Designation CU320-2 DP (Control Unit, PROFIBUS DP)
Communication Interface PROFIBUS DP, up to 12 Mbit/s; isochronous mode supported
DRIVE-CLiQ Ports 4 × DRIVE-CLiQ sockets (RJ45, 100 Mbit/s)
Max. Drive Objects 6 (axes, encoders, TM modules combined)
Onboard Digital Inputs 12 × DI, 24 V DC, PNP/NPN selectable, input delay ≤ 5 ms
Onboard Digital Outputs 8 × DO, 24 V DC / 0.5 A, short-circuit protected
Onboard Analog Inputs 2 × AI, ±10 V / 0–20 mA, 12-bit resolution
Onboard Analog Outputs 2 × AO, ±10 V, 12-bit resolution
CompactFlash Slot 1 × CF card slot (firmware, parameters, license keys)
Supply Voltage 24 V DC (supplied via SINAMICS S120 Line Module backplane)
Current Consumption Approx. 1.0 A at 24 V DC
Firmware Compatibility SINAMICS V4.4 and above; V4.7+ recommended
Engineering Tool STARTER V5.x / SCOUT TIA (Drive ES Basic)
Protection Class IP20
Operating Temperature 0 °C to +55 °C (derating above +40 °C per IEC 60068-2-1)
Storage Temperature −40 °C to +70 °C
Relative Humidity 5 % to 95 %, non-condensing (Class 3K3 per EN 60721-3-3)
Vibration Resistance 10–58 Hz: 0.075 mm amplitude; 58–500 Hz: 9.8 m/s²
Shock Resistance 98 m/s², 11 ms half-sine (IEC 60068-2-27)
Dimensions (W × H × D) 73 mm × 380 mm × 270 mm (booksize form factor)
Weight Approx. 2.8 kg (unit only)
Certifications CE, UL, cUL, RoHS
Country of Origin Germany
Warranty 12 months from date of shipment

Hardware Logical Analysis

The CU320-2 DP is built around a dual-core DSP/RISC architecture where one core handles real-time closed-loop control (current, speed, position) and the second manages communication stacks, diagnostics, and parameter management. This separation prevents communication load from introducing jitter into the servo loop — a critical design requirement when operating at 125 µs current controller cycle times with six simultaneous axes.

DRIVE-CLiQ Backplane Topology: Each of the four DRIVE-CLiQ ports supports a daisy-chain of Motor Modules, Sensor Modules, and Terminal Modules. The protocol transmits 100 Mbit/s full-duplex over standard Cat5e cabling, carrying both process data (actual values, setpoints) and device identification in a single frame. The CU320-2 DP auto-detects connected components during power-up topology recognition, eliminating manual address assignment and reducing commissioning time by approximately 40 % compared to legacy CU320 (first generation) units.

EMC Design: The unit’s PCB layout employs a four-layer stackup with dedicated ground planes separating the analog signal layer from the digital switching layer. All I/O terminals are filtered with common-mode chokes and transient voltage suppressors rated at 1.5 kW peak pulse power, compliant with IEC 61000-4-5 surge immunity Level 4 (±4 kV line-to-earth). The PROFIBUS DP port includes galvanic isolation via a digital isolator with 2.5 kV RMS isolation voltage, preventing ground loop currents from corrupting bus data in installations where the PLC cabinet and drive cabinet share separate PE buses.

Safe Torque Off (STO) Integration: The CU320-2 DP supports SIL 2 / PLd Safe Torque Off via the onboard safety terminals without requiring an external safety relay module. The STO circuit uses a dual-channel architecture with cross-monitoring: both channels must agree within a 10 ms discrepancy window, otherwise the unit enters a safe state and logs a fault with timestamp. This hardware-level safety function reduces the BOM cost of safety-rated installations by eliminating one relay module per axis.

CompactFlash Parameter Storage: All drive parameters, motor data, and license keys reside on the CF card rather than internal flash. This design choice means a failed CU320-2 DP can be replaced by inserting the original CF card into a new unit — the replacement unit reads the card on first power-up and restores the complete machine configuration without re-commissioning. Mean time to restore after hardware failure is typically under 15 minutes for a trained technician.

System Integration Benefits

The following eight integration advantages are specific to the 6SL3054-4AG00-2AA0 within a SINAMICS S120 system architecture:

  • Deterministic isochronous PROFIBUS DP: Equidistant bus cycles synchronize the PLC interpolation clock with the drive’s current controller, reducing position error at the PLC-drive interface to under 1 µs jitter — a prerequisite for electronic gearing and cam applications.
  • Centralized parameter management via CF card: A single CF card stores all axis parameters, motor data sets, and firmware. Swapping a defective CU320-2 DP requires only card transfer, not re-parameterization, cutting unplanned downtime from hours to minutes.
  • Topology auto-recognition on DRIVE-CLiQ: At power-up, the CU320-2 DP scans all connected DRIVE-CLiQ nodes and builds a topology map. Any deviation from the stored reference topology triggers a fault with node-level identification, enabling maintenance personnel to locate a failed component without a laptop or oscilloscope.
  • Integrated STO (SIL 2 / PLd) without external relay: Safety-rated machine stop is achieved through the onboard dual-channel STO circuit, reducing panel wiring complexity and eliminating the failure modes associated with external relay contacts.
  • Scalable drive object licensing: The number of active drive objects can be expanded via CF card license keys without hardware modification, allowing a machine builder to ship a base configuration and activate additional axes in the field as the customer’s production requirements grow.
  • Unified engineering in TIA Portal / SCOUT TIA: The CU320-2 DP is fully integrated into Siemens’ TIA Portal ecosystem via Drive ES Basic, enabling online parameter access, trace recording, and fault acknowledgment from the same engineering environment used for the S7 PLC — eliminating the need for a separate STARTER session during commissioning.
  • Onboard trace and oscilloscope function: The CU320-2 DP’s internal trace buffer can record up to 8 channels of process data (speed actual, torque setpoint, current, etc.) at 125 µs resolution without external hardware. Captured data is exported via CF card or PROFIBUS for offline analysis, providing a built-in diagnostic tool that reduces fault investigation time.
  • Thermal derating transparency: The unit continuously monitors its internal temperature and reports a pre-warning at 5 °C below the shutdown threshold via a PROFIBUS status word bit. This allows the PLC to initiate a controlled production stop before a thermal fault causes an uncontrolled machine halt, improving OEE in high-ambient-temperature installations.

Quality Assurance & Global Logistics

Every Siemens 6SL3054-4AG00-2AA0 unit dispatched from our Xiamen, China facility undergoes a structured incoming inspection protocol before entering stock. Physical inspection covers label authenticity (holographic Siemens security label, date code, and serial number format verification against Siemens’ published serial number structure), connector pin integrity, and anti-static packaging condition. Units with evidence of prior installation — identifiable by terminal screw torque marks or CF card slot wear — are segregated and disclosed separately; they are never represented as new-in-box.

Functional verification includes power-on self-test confirmation via the unit’s seven-segment display (display sequence: firmware version → topology scan → ready state), DRIVE-CLiQ port continuity check, and PROFIBUS DP address response test using a portable DP analyzer. Units that fail any step are quarantined and not offered for sale.
